The 5 Decisions That Actually Matter When Choosing a Fire Grill

Buy a fire grill based on looks or popularity alone and you'll often hit the same wall: "smaller than I imagined," "my pot wobbles on it," "carrying this thing is miserable." The five things to nail down first are who's using it, how it's being transported, what you're doing with it, whether standard firewood fits, and how much time you can spare for setup and cleanup. Once those are clear, it becomes obvious whether you should go ultralight solo, secondary combustion, or a high-load-capacity model for car camping.

Group Size, Fire Bed Dimensions, and Load Capacity

Group size is the first filter that matters most. Solo use tends to center on "can I enjoy the fire and do some basic cooking?" Add a second person and consistent fire quality and refueling frequency start to matter more. Four or more — especially families — and the size of the fire bed and load capacity become the decisive factors.

For solo use, slim lightweight models have real appeal. A general benchmark is 1–1.5 kg or under for the lightweight solo category — a manageable weight if you're trimming down your kit. That said, lighter models tend to have a smaller fire bed, and how well they handle a pot or pan varies quite a bit between products. If cooking is a priority, you'll want to look beyond weight to load capacity. Even within solo models, load capacity can range from around 10 kg to 25 kg, so if you're planning to put a large pot on it, factor that into your decision.

For two people, a fire bed that's too small means constant refueling and less time just enjoying the fire. From personal experience, going from one to two people alone makes "a little bigger" feel just right. What seemed ample for one gets cramped the moment you're boiling coffee while grilling something at the same time. For families, this effect is even more pronounced — the more people around the fire, the more value shifts toward surface area that holds firewood steady and a structure capable of supporting cookware. If you're thinking pots, pans, and grilling racks, a heavier car-camping model becomes a serious contender.

Weight and Packability by Transport Method

"Solo camping" can mean driving, riding a motorcycle, or hiking in on foot — and the right fire grill is different for each. Get vague here and you'll end up with something that works great at the site but wears you out getting there.

For hiking and motorcycles, 500 g–1.5 kg is a useful range to focus on. If you're really paring things down, a sub-500 g, ~2 cm thick flat-pack model has genuine appeal. The difference in how it sits on your shoulders and back is significant — once you go over 500 g on an ultralight day, you start to feel it. Models in the 1 kg range sit in a "light, but not ultralight" position. A model with packed dimensions of roughly 21 × 40 × 2.5 cm, for example, packs almost like a board — easy to tuck along your pack's back panel. Weight-wise, it's close to carrying a 1-liter water bottle, which is perfectly realistic for shorter approaches.

Car camping removes these constraints entirely. 2 kg or 3 kg is fine if it means a bigger fire bed, a more stable platform for pots, and a steadier flame. Personally, on cooking-focused trips I often reach for the heavier high-load model — being able to set a Dutch oven down without worry makes dinner prep considerably more relaxed.

Browsing through roundups of solo fire grills, the pattern is clear: lightweight models trend toward flat, A4-footprint designs, while models focused on smoke reduction or high load capacity tend to bulk up. The thinking around managing your overall kit follows similar logic to tent sizing.

Ranking Your Priorities: Scenic Enjoyment, Cooking, or Smoke Reduction

What you plan to do around the fire changes everything about how you evaluate a fire grill. Leave this fuzzy and you end up with a mismatch — beautiful flames but awkward cooking, or a great cooking platform that feels nothing like a campfire.

If scenic enjoyment is the priority, how the flame rises and how easy it is to arrange firewood take center stage. An open design with a visible fire bed offers a satisfying view and photographs well. Watching wood stacked log-cabin style through the open structure, the fire itself becomes the main event of the evening.

For cooking-focused use, the priorities shift sharply. Load capacity, grate stability, and distance from the flame are what matter. For grilling, a structure that concentrates heat upward works well enough. But for simmering or boiling, whether your pot sits solidly and level determines whether the whole experience feels comfortable or anxious. The more you cook, the more you realize that "will this pot tip?" matters more than fire bed dimensions.

If smoke reduction is the goal, secondary combustion models enter the picture. These systems channel hot air into unburned gases for a second burn cycle, significantly cutting smoke and soot. As outlined in explanations of secondary combustion fire grill mechanics, the design logic holds up well. The trade-off is weight — secondary combustion units tend to be heavier, with cylindrical or box-shaped packed forms that take up space. The clean flame and low smoke are genuinely attractive, but bringing one on foot isn't always practical.

Does It Handle 30–40 cm Firewood Without Modification?

One of the easiest things to overlook when sizing up a fire grill is how it works with commercially available firewood. Standard firewood is typically 30–40 cm long, and a fire bed that's too small means you can't load it directly — you'll be splitting, sawing, or chopping before you can even get the fire started.

This plays out in real conditions. Lightweight solo models are appealing, but their compact fire beds often can't accommodate standard-length wood without modification. That means time spent with a saw or knife adjusting lengths, or splitting pieces down further before loading. For some people that's part of the ritual. But on evenings when you've just finished pitching camp and want to get a fire going quickly, that extra step adds up.

The effect is sharpest when you're cooking at the same time. Being able to drop full-length logs in means your flow stays uninterrupted — tending the fire while prepping ingredients and bringing water to a boil without pausing. Compact models have their place, but the day-to-day comfort of not having to process your firewood accumulates over time.

Setup Speed and Ease of Cleanup

Setup style looks like a footnote in the specs but matters enormously in the field. The broad division: fold-out models set up fast; assembly models pack flatter.

The appeal of fold-out designs is pure speed. Arriving at the site in the late afternoon, pitching the tent, wanting fire before dark — a design that opens and goes is genuinely valuable in those moments. A fire grill is supposed to be enjoyable, and spending too long setting up means losing the best part of the evening. The simpler the open-and-done setup, the more you appreciate it when daylight is running short.

Assembly models, on the other hand, often pack down to an almost board-like profile — exceptional in terms of storage efficiency. They slide into the back panel of a pack or fit neatly into motorcycle luggage with a "slip it in the gap" satisfying feeling. If flat storage is the priority, these lead. But as part count increases, so does the attention needed for assembly sequence and keeping the joints clean.

On the cleanup side, differences show up in ash removal ease, whether the fire bed corners and mesh catch residue, and whether heat-warped components can still be reassembled cleanly. Simple structures are easier to clean but may sacrifice packability. Flat-folding models carry well but are more susceptible to warping that affects how panels mate. This isn't about one being better — it's a genuine speed vs. thinness trade-off worth naming clearly.

Fire Grill Types Compared | Fold-Out, Assembly, Secondary Combustion, Mesh

Fold-Out: Strengths and Limitations

Fold-out fire grills earn their reputation on setup speed above everything else. Unfold the legs, open the fire bed — that's often all there is to it. When you're racing the sunset, that smooth-start character keeps your evening on track. I do a lot of campfire cooking and being able to start the fire almost as a reflex, without puzzle-solving, makes a real difference.

The integrated structure also creates a natural rigidity that's hard to replicate with assembled panels. Wobble when you add firewood is minimal, and placing a pot or kettle on it feels secure. As Snow Peak's durability materials on their Takibi-Dai line note, fire grills are designed to operate in extreme thermal conditions as a baseline — and fold-out models tend to project a "built to be used hard" confidence.

The trade-off is packed thickness. With parts that stay connected, fold-out models don't get as slim as assembled ones. Tucking one into the back panel gap of a backpack isn't really the use case. And cleaning the joints takes a bit more attention — hinges and overlapping edges accumulate ash and soot, and the fire bed isn't always removable for a direct rinse.

Flame aesthetics lean toward openness, particularly with shallower or disc-like fire beds. The fire is visible from all sides, firewood arrangement reads clearly, and the whole setup pairs well with people who prioritize the experience of sitting around a real fire. For cooking, the wide-open structure works for multiple small pans or a grill grate — it's a show-the-flame-while-you-cook kind of setup rather than a focused single-burner feel.

Assembly Models: Strengths and Limitations

The defining appeal of assembly-style fire grills is flat storage. Panels and legs break down and stack, creating a board-like form that pays dividends on foot or on a bike. A flat fire grill runs cleanly along the back of a pack and doesn't disrupt the shape of your load. A model with packed dimensions of roughly 21 × 40 × 2.5 cm packs much more intuitively than those numbers suggest — it behaves like a flat object, which simplifies the whole loading process.

Weight tends to be in their favor too. Assembly models frequently land in the lightweight-solo sweet spot. Around 1,120 g feels similar to carrying a single 1-liter water bottle — realistic even for shorter hikes. And in packable gear, "doesn't add bulk" can matter as much as the number on the scale.

The persistent issue with assembly models is distortion that makes reassembly harder over time. Fire grills live in extreme heat, and even slight warping of panel edges or locking tabs can make fitting pieces together stiff or frustrating. Experienced campers handle this easily, but on a cold morning or a rushed pack-out, that extra friction adds low-grade stress. Assembly models earn their packability — in exchange, they ask a bit more of you in the field.

A narrow or V-shaped fire bed encourages standing firewood arrangements that promote efficient combustion and direct heat toward cookware well. The trade-off is that the flame view is more contained than the open spread of a fold-out model — great if cooking is the point, occasionally feeling a bit utilitarian on evenings where you just want to stare into the fire.

Secondary Combustion: How It Works and What You Actually Feel

Secondary combustion fire grills have a clearly defined mechanism. As covered in secondary combustion explainers like hinata's breakdown, the system channels hot air into the unburned gases from the primary combustion stage, igniting them a second time — which cuts smoke and soot substantially. The external air intake path and the re-combustion zone at the top of the unit work together, producing a flame that behaves noticeably differently from a conventional fire grill.

The most tangible benefit? On windy nights, the reduction in smoke is worth a lot. Poor-quality firewood won't make it entirely smokeless, but the experience of constantly getting smoke in the face every time the wind shifts is largely eliminated. The smell that lingers in clothing and hair is also reduced — for anyone who loves campfires but finds the smoke a friction point, this design delivers. Secondary combustion models consistently earn strong endorsements in smoke-reduction contexts across gear coverage like CAMP HACK's comparisons.

The counter is that secondary combustion units weigh more and cost more. The double-wall or cylindrical structure required by the design can't be compressed into the slim form of a lightweight assembly model. Storage is cylindrical or box-like with real bulk — a better fit for car camping than a hiking pack. This isn't a weight-efficient tool; it's a tool that buys you a more comfortable fire experience. Honestly, it's on the heavier side to carry. But watching a fire without being distracted by smoke is a genuine luxury.

The flame character is distinctive too. Secondary combustion models concentrate fire upward inside the cylinder, so the experience is more about the clean column of flame above than watching logs shift and collapse sideways. For cooking, the focused upward heat works well for boiling and grilling, though fine-tuned fire control while moving logs around is less intuitive. Open shallow fire bed for flame watching, secondary combustion for low-smoke comfort — treating those as distinct categories makes the choice cleaner.

Mesh Fire Beds: Packability and Wear Considerations

Mesh fire beds appear often in lightweight models. The metal mesh cradles the fuel without adding much mass, keeping the unit light and the packed form compact. When you're cutting weight on a solo trip, this design is genuinely attractive. The open mesh structure also means excellent airflow from below — fire catches and builds quickly, which is satisfying when you're getting started with limited kindling.

Cleanup speed is another mesh-specific advantage. Ash tends to fall through rather than pile up, so breakdown at the end of the night is fast. There's less to deal with inside the fire bed, which keeps the rhythm going on a morning when you're moving quickly. The "easy ending" quality of a mesh fire bed has saved me time on more than a few short-notice pack-outs.

The trade-off is that mesh is better treated as a consumable part. Repeated high-heat cycles stretch the mesh, soften the tension, and gradually wear the edges. Long-term use means planning for eventual replacement — the design is optimizing for lightness and combustion efficiency, not the near-permanent durability of a solid plate fire bed. That's not a flaw; it's just a different design philosophy.

Worth noting: ash fallthrough needs to be managed. The fact that ash drops readily below the fire bed means paying attention to what's underneath. On sandy ground especially, ash and sand mix and become harder to deal with — fast cleanup above the fire bed, but more care required at ground level. Mesh fire beds trade durability and some ash management effort in exchange for packability and strong combustion performance.

Visually, flames through a mesh fire bed look open and airy — firewood appears almost suspended. For cooking, it pairs better with solo cookware and smaller kettles than with heavy pots set flat. On days where carrying less matters more, or when you want the evening to end efficiently, the low-maintenance character of mesh is exactly right.

How Material Changes the Experience | Stainless Steel, Titanium, and Iron

Stainless Steel: The Balanced Default

When you're unsure about material, stainless steel is the most reliable starting point. The reason is straightforward: it resists rust, handles rough use without fuss, and balances looks with durability. As Snow Peak's Takibi-Dai durability coverage notes, fire grills are designed from the ground up to handle extreme heat environments. Within that context, stainless steel keeps the day-to-day maintenance bar low — accessible as a first fire grill for most people.

Realistically, ash and soot will accumulate regardless of material. Within that reality, stainless steel cleans up relatively easily — wipe down the residue, let it dry, move on. When I'm cooking over the fire and something boils over or spatters, stainless steel lets me deal with it without mentally spiraling. For people who cook regularly over a fire grill, that "I don't have to be precious about this" quality adds up.

It also pairs well with the thicker construction and reinforcement approaches that extend lifespan. More products exist in stainless steel than any other material — from lightweight solo to full family sizes — which means you can match your use case more precisely. That breadth comes from the material's versatility.

Titanium: Weight vs. Cost

Titanium's draw is the sheer weight advantage. When you're trimming a hiking or motorcycle kit, this difference matters. In the sub-500 g world that defines serious lightweight fire grills, the material's lightness translates directly into packability. There's a notable ease to lifting it with one hand, and breaking down camp doesn't involve wrestling a heavy plate into a bag. On walking trips, that lightness shifts the whole experience.

The trade-off is price. For people who genuinely prize the weight savings, it's a rational spend. For primarily car-camping use, the cost premium buys less. There's also the question of thermal distortion — thin titanium construction, while achievable, doesn't automatically mean shape stability under heat. A fire grill operates in extreme heat, and "lighter material" and "better at holding shape" aren't the same claim. Titanium is a material for ultralight-leaning builds — understanding it as prioritizing packability over robustness keeps expectations calibrated.

From a cooking standpoint, titanium's main virtue is "light enough to actually bring." The reassuring mass that holds heat steadily for cooking belongs more to stainless steel and iron. Titanium fire grills are ideal on days when moving fast matters most, but they ask for a bit more mental attention if you're setting a heavy pot down for a long simmer.

Iron: Rigidity and Cooking Performance

Iron (steel) fire grills announce themselves the moment you pick them up — solid, weighty, and immediately projecting a working tool character. They're not light. But that weight converts directly into confidence: the stability when it's set up, the lack of flex when you add a log, the security of placing a cast iron pot on the grate. For car campers who want to cook seriously around the fire, iron is an excellent match.

For cooking specifically, iron leads. The fire bed and frame are typically substantial enough that heavy cookware doesn't cause concern. Beyond that, iron retains heat and maintains embers consistently, which makes controlled cooking over coals — grilling, slow-cooking — genuinely enjoyable. Adjusting grill marks on sausages and vegetables over iron embers, the fire behaves predictably and gives you time to respond. A steady, glowing coal bed that connects naturally to cooking is one of iron's best qualities.

The downsides are weight and rust management — both real. But the hands-on character of an iron fire grill, the way it develops patina with use, and the visual weight of the whole setup appeal to people who enjoy the full atmosphere of campfire cooking. Heavy enough to justify bringing, but worth it — that's the feeling iron tends to produce.

💡 Tip

If cooking is a significant part of your campfire time, fire bed stability and pot confidence matter more than material weight. For serious camp cooks, iron or high-rigidity stainless steel tends to produce more satisfying results than an optimized-for-weight design.

Why Aluminum Doesn't Belong in the Fire Bed

Aluminum is light and easy to work with, but it's fundamentally the wrong material for a fire grill fire bed. The issue is compatibility with the sustained heat that a fire grill's core is designed to handle. A fire bed simultaneously absorbs the weight of firewood and the heat of burning — asking a material that isn't built for high-temperature stability to handle that combination leads to deformation and durability problems.

The fire bed specifically catches the full combination of mechanical load and thermal stress. A material lacking adequate heat resistance in that position will lose its shape, making stable long-term use structurally difficult. Weight reduction alone doesn't justify the choice. In a fire grill, maintaining form under heat comes first.

Aluminum can be useful for peripheral components or carry bags, but as the core heat-handling material, it's the wrong tool. The reason the mainstream remains stainless steel, titanium, and iron is that these materials actually answer the thermal demands. For most buyers: stainless steel if you're not sure, titanium if minimum weight is the overriding priority, iron if cooking quality and campfire atmosphere are what you're after.

How to Read the Comparison Metrics

Comparing fire grills on "light" or "big" alone leads to wrong turns. The useful comparison runs weight, packed dimensions, setup style, load capacity, price range, recommended use, and 30–40 cm firewood compatibility side by side. Firewood compatibility especially — since commercial firewood is centered on 30–40 cm lengths, whether a fire grill handles that without modification dramatically changes the day-to-day experience.

Packed dimensions involve shape as much as numbers. The TOKYO CRAFTS Macrite 2, for instance, packs to approximately 21 × 40 × 2.5 cm — its board-like form is the real advantage. A 2.5 cm profile slides into the back panel of a pack or between items in a bag without fighting for space. At approximately 1,120 g, the weight is close to carrying a 1-liter water bottle — realistic for hiking. A disc-type model opens easily but doesn't flatten the same way — manageable in a car's cargo space but occupying surface area rather than slip-fitting.

Setup style affects even the mood of cleanup. Unfold-and-place designs are beginner-friendly and stay manageable in the dark or cold. Assembly models require a few more steps but win on packed thickness. For cooking specifically, inadequate load capacity means a pot causes visible flex — if you want to cook seriously, a model with frame-level strength, not just fire bed specs, will feel noticeably more composed.

The "Too Small" Fire Grill Problem and Standard-Length Firewood

Chasing compact doesn't come without a cost that's easy to underestimate: how the fire bed works with actual firewood. Commercial firewood centers on 30–40 cm. Too small a fire bed means you can't load it directly. The result: you're splitting, sawing, or snapping wood before you can get the fire going. A lightweight fire grill that's otherwise comfortable can quietly push you toward bringing more tools — saw, knife — which eats into the weight savings you were after.

This is felt most on hiking trips. A sub-500 g fire grill is genuinely appealing and significantly lighter in the pack. But once you account for the time spent processing wood, the weight of the unit alone doesn't determine how good the evening feels. Speaking from cooking-focused campfire experience: constantly loading short split pieces to maintain heat leans more toward fire management labor than relaxed campfire time. Fine for boiling water, but slower for grilling and simmering through a long evening.

This is where models like the Macrite 2 and the Uniflame Maki Grill Solo earn their place — solo-oriented designs that still accommodate 30 cm-range firewood comfortably. A fire bed with adequate horizontal space lets you angle longer pieces in, spread embers for heat control, and build more flexible cooking setups. Ultra-compact models have their uses for minimal fire enjoyment — but they're misaligned with buying commercial firewood and using it as-is.

When evaluating compact models, adding "do I need to cut firewood, or can I use it straight?" to your checklist changes how you read the comparison table. Smaller looks like better value in this category — but with fire grills, fire bed working area translates directly to ease of use.

Size Context for Secondary Combustion, Disc, and Mesh Models

"Compact" means different things across secondary combustion, disc, and mesh designs. Breaking these apart makes spec sheets much easier to navigate.

Secondary combustion units, as explained in sources like hinata's breakdown, re-burn unburned gases using hot air — which requires wall structure and air channels. The result is that they tend toward cylindrical or box shapes with real volume. Low smoke and beautiful flame are compelling, but on packed size alone, they don't compete with flat assembly models. Car camping absorbs this easily; hiking feels the bulk more than the weight number suggests.

Disc types — the Coleman FireDisc family is the archetype — are genuinely excellent on setup speed. Open it and it's ready, almost immediately. Firewood goes in easily, and the wide open design is great for groups. The storage form, though, is "flat but still takes up significant floor space" rather than "board-like and slideable" — easier to stack in a vehicle than to slot between other items. That's a meaningful difference compared to flat-pack models like the Macrite 2.

Mesh types lead on combustion efficiency and lightness. Air flows in readily, the transition to embers is smooth, and fire builds quickly. Trade-offs appear in fire bed stability and load capacity variability between models — heavy pots are a different use case. From a cooking perspective, mesh fire grills feel great for actually enjoying the fire; for serious simmering with a large pot, a structurally rigid frame model feels more secure.

Broadly by type: prioritize thinness → assembly, prioritize ease → disc, prioritize low smoke → secondary combustion. The real-world feel of loading, the ease of starting, and the pack-out experience are shaped more by this shape difference than by weight numbers alone. Fire grills are unusual in how completely the ideal type shifts depending on whether the priority is cooking, atmosphere, or a fast morning pack-out.

Recommendations by Style | Solo, UL, Duo, Family, Cooking-Focused, Low-Smoke

Solo and UL

For solo use, the key move is thinking past "lightweight" to whether the fire grill actually works with standard firewood. A rough benchmark is the 1–1.5 kg flat-profile range. The TOKYO CRAFTS Macrite 2 at roughly 1,120 g and a 21 × 40 × 2.5 cm packed form is a good representative — it loads into a pack almost like a flat object. The carried weight is a small step above a 1-liter water bottle, which is genuinely manageable hiking in. Not ultralight-class, but a solid balance between firewood compatibility and packability.

For days when the goal is maximum weight reduction on foot or by motorcycle, sub-500 g models in mesh or titanium deliver. The reduction in walking load is real, and when the whole kit needs to come in light, this class helps. The trade-off is that these designs often assume you'll be splitting firewood — and if you're cooking, the stability of the grate and the balance point of your cookware start to matter. Pure ultralight days make it easy to focus on body weight; the question is whether the pot wobbles or the flame stays centered under real use.

Even for solo camping, if eating well is a priority over simply watching the fire, a lightweight model with some fire bed width beats an ultra-minimal one. From my cooking-focused experience: dropping a 30 cm log calmly onto the grate and building a proper coal bed is a better flow than repeatedly loading short splits to keep heat up. The deep dive on lightweight solo models belongs in a focused piece, but the broad distinction between sub-500 g UL-specific designs and ~1 kg practical lightweight designs is real — the first optimizes for packability, the second for balancing campfire and cooking.

Duo and Family

Moving from two to a full family shifts the evaluation criteria significantly. What drives value here is standard 30–40 cm firewood compatibility and a fire bed wide enough that a group doesn't feel crowded. The Coleman FireDisc series is the clearest example of this category — firewood loads easily, setup is intuitive, and the large disc fire bed reads as immediately obvious to anyone who approaches it. In family camping, that "no explanation required" quality is especially valuable.

For family use, load capacity matters too. You'll be cooking, not just watching the fire. The FireDisc is cited across multiple sources with a 30 kg load capacity; the FireDisc Solo with around 25 kg. That margin means setting a heavy pot down without second-guessing it — the gear is working as both fire gathering point and cooking platform. With children around, a design that's visible from all sides and easy to approach safely from any angle also helps; that's something disc-type models handle naturally.

When car camping is the baseline, a slightly heavier large-diameter, high-load model consistently produces better satisfaction than chasing a lighter number. A wide fire bed makes log-cabin arrangements stable, keeps embers spread for parallel cooking, and gives you the space to grill and simmer at the same time. If meal time is the center of the camping experience, the fire grill's site relationship with your shelter setup matters too.

Cooking-Focused, Secondary Combustion, and Beginner-Easy Setup

If cooking is the main event, grate stability and load capacity are where to focus. A medium pot filled with water gets heavy fast — 15 kg or above is a useful minimum benchmark for comfortable use. ZEN Camps NT FIRE STAND is rated at 15 kg; the Uniflame Maki Grill Solo at roughly 1.1 kg with a distributed load capacity of ~10 kg. The Maki Grill Solo's cooking workflow for solo use is excellent — great for grilling and small-pot cooking. For heavier pots as the centerpiece, disc-type high-load-capacity models have more headroom. "It holds the pot" and "I can stir it without anxiety" are not the same spec — if you're a serious cook, that's the line worth caring about.

For smoke reduction, secondary combustion is the clear recommendation. Re-burning unburned gases keeps smoke and soot down and the flame appearance clean. Post-fire cleanup feels lighter, and smell transfer to clothes and gear is reduced — good pairing for anyone who wants a campfire experience without the next-day smoky evidence. The weight cost is real at 2 kg or more, and flat-pack minimalism isn't on the table. But for people who frame campfire time as fully inhabiting the experience rather than using it as a heat source, this type consistently delivers.

For beginners where setup simplicity is the top priority, fold-out designs and minimal-parts disc types are the right call. The FireDisc family in particular has almost no decision points between taking it out of the bag and starting the fire. The first campfire experience lives or dies on not getting mentally drained by setup — when that's smooth, the fire itself becomes the experience.

Safety Gear and Setup Principles That Often Get Overlooked

Using a Fire Grill Mat and Windscreen Correctly

A fire grill mat is baseline equipment — not optional. It's tempting to assume the raised fire grill protects the ground, but radiant heat and falling ash damage grass and soil regardless. The fire grill's underside runs hot, and heat radiates downward even when nothing is actively burning onto the surface. A campsite rule of "fire grill required" is a starting point; the mat underneath is what actually protects the ground.

A windscreen also belongs in the "essential, not optional" category — though the key is understanding it as a tool that stabilizes the flame, not one that seals in the fire. The TokyoCamp Windscreen at roughly 40 × 144 cm and approximately 1,640 g is a useful size reference for solo-to-duo setups. A 40 cm height covers the back of lower-profile fire grills effectively and gives the wind somewhere to redirect without channeling it directly across the fire.

Placement approach: cover the windward back face first, then extend to the side if needed. Wrapping the full perimeter cuts off air supply, which doesn't just slow combustion — it concentrates heat in ways that stress the fire grill and grate. On days when I've carelessly set the windscreen on the wrong side, the fire is restless and hot on my face rather than centered and steady. Getting the windward side covered properly changes the whole feel of the fire. A windscreen is a flame-organizing tool that works within safe oxygen levels — not a containment solution.

Reading Wind and Positioning Your Setup

The piece of fire grill setup most often underestimated isn't the unit itself — it's where you place it. Wind above 4 m/s is a practical threshold for reconsidering whether to light a fire at all. What feels like a mild breeze can put the flame sideways in a way that's genuinely dangerous. I've had a wind shift push flame directly toward a pot handle and completely rearrange where I wanted to be standing — the windscreen being set correctly beforehand made all the difference.

Positioning relative to your tent or tarp is equally important. Keeping embers from traveling toward the shelter wall keeps mealtimes calm. The mental habit of surveying the full setup — where things are relative to each other — is the same kind of thinking that applies in other camping setup decisions.

Clothing is a quieter safety layer but a meaningful one. Flame-resistant fabrics for your outer layer, pants, and gloves change the experience when a spark lands on you. Synthetic fabrics in particular melt under heat, which is worse than a hole — they can bond to skin. Even gear that looks outdoor-appropriate may not be rated for fire proximity. Heat-resistant gloves follow the same logic — adjusting firewood position or moving a windscreen without bare-hand instinct is a habit worth building.

Extinguishing the Fire and Cleaning Up Properly

The quality of a campfire experience is often set by how well you've planned the end of it. Before lighting, having a fire extinguisher tin, heat-resistant gloves, and water or sand within reach removes the anxiety from winding down. Coleman's campfire guidance reinforces the importance of having everything prepped in advance — practically, knowing exactly how you'll close out the fire lets you relax into the time before that point.

The most important rule: don't pour water directly onto a burning or recently-burning fire grill. Rapid cooling warps the metal. Steam spikes upward and creates a burn risk. Hot metal that looks calmed down is still holding substantial heat — forcing the end with water is hard on both the equipment and the person managing it. The right sequence is to stop adding fuel, let the fire come down to embers, then address the ash from there.

Long-Term Maintenance and Knowing When to Replace

Ash Removal and Pack-Out After Use

How you handle the fire grill immediately after use has an outsized effect on its lifespan. Ash in particular holds internal heat long after it looks settled, so the baseline practice is to let everything cool fully before dealing with it. As covered in the previous section, forcing the end with water is hard on the equipment — letting embers wind down and then handling ash as ash is better for both the unit and the process.

The real differentiator in ash management is treating it as a pack-out material, not something to deal with on-site. Lightweight models without ash catchers, and mesh fire beds especially, let fine ash fall through and disperse — dumping the fire bed carelessly at breakdown leaves residue around your site. After campfire cooking, I also end up with fat splatter and small food remnants mixed into the ash, so I use tongs to separate unburned pieces and collect only the cooled ash for pack-out. That small extra step keeps the stuff bag from becoming an ash cloud on the next trip.

One autumn trip, rushing through a rainy pack-out, I stashed the fire grill without fully wiping the legs. Back home when I opened it, the moisture that had pooled at the leg bases had started producing light rust spots. The lesson: a fire grill's lifespan is determined less by field conditions than by fully drying it after you're home. Packing away with trapped moisture and uncleaned residue lets the combination work on the metal between trips. Cleanup isn't finished at the campsite — it's finished when the unit is open, aired out, and dry at home.

Drying, Rust Prevention, and Material-Specific Care

As a tool that lives in high heat, a fire grill responds poorly to residual moisture. Snow Peak's materials on Takibi-Dai durability describe the extreme thermal environment as a design starting point — and heat-stressed metal with rain, condensation, or post-rinse water left on it deteriorates faster at its weakest points.

Material-by-material: stainless steel is relatively forgiving; iron is highly sensitive to moisture and rust prevention is directly tied to how long it lasts. Stainless handles wipe-down and air-dry without demanding much, though the heat discoloration and surface burns are permanent over time — that's just the use record accumulating. Iron is heavier and more confidence-inspiring when cooking, but water sitting in the leg joints or fold points invites rust to start there. Titanium's light weight is its virtue, but warping and surface change under heat have their own character — letting it cool naturally rather than quenching it tends to preserve shape better.

The practical sequence is straightforward: knock out ash → wipe soot and moisture → spread open to dry. The most common mistake is going straight back into a wet stuff sack. At home, checking that legs, the underside of the fire bed, and the valleys of weld joints are actually dry before closing everything up makes a meaningful difference. BE-PAL's fire grill maintenance coverage aligns on the same point: the fundamentals are removing residue and eliminating moisture, not specialized cleaning products.

Thermal distortion is worth monitoring too. Fire beds and side panels that absorb heat continuously warp more easily when the plate is thinner. Models designed for durability differentiate themselves through plate thickness, internal reinforcement ribbing, and the quality of leg and fire bed welds. Two units can look nearly identical and diverge significantly over two seasons of use. For someone regularly placing heavy cookware on their fire grill, that construction quality translates directly to how confident cooking feels over time.

Wear Parts and Longevity Strategies

Even a durable fire grill has parts that wear first. The mesh fire bed is the clearest example — lightweight, excellent combustion, visually appealing flame, but also the component that takes the most heat and mechanical load. Load it with firewood over enough seasons and it will stretch, sag, and begin to fail at the edges. Treating it as permanent equipment sets up disappointment.

This makes replacement part availability a meaningful selection criterion for long-term users. Mesh fire beds, grates, leg end caps, and locking pins are the parts that typically give out first. When the main frame is still sound but only the fire bed has degraded, having to replace the whole unit is genuinely wasteful. Models that offer parts replacement allow you to treat the consumable components as consumable — extending the life of a fire grill you've come to rely on and fine-tune your cooking around.

Usage habits also extend service life. Concentrating all the fuel in one area and hitting it with sustained high heat accelerates localized warping. Distributing the firewood load across the fire bed keeps thermal stress more even. If you're placing cookware, a grate that spreads the load rather than concentrating it on a single point matters — small distortions under sustained heat and weight accumulate into visible leg wobble over time.

Signs it's time to consider replacement:

  • The fire bed is warped severely enough that firewood won't sit stably
  • Leg wobble that makes leveling the unit after setup difficult
  • Rivet or joint looseness that reduces structural rigidity when assembled
  • Mesh fire bed with breaks or significant fraying

When these show up, the unit may still hold fire but the cooking experience and safe handling decline noticeably. For cooks especially, secure pot placement is directly tied to how enjoyable the evening is. A fire grill's useful life is better measured by whether it still performs reliably than by whether it still technically burns fuel. The longest-lasting setups pair a robust main frame with replaceable wear components.

Making the Final Call | 3-Minute Decision Flow and Next Actions

A Decision Flow That Finds Your Type in 3 Minutes

When you're stuck choosing a fire grill, working through group size → transport method → purpose → firewood compatibility → setup effort in that order narrows the field fast. Starting with "which design looks great" almost always leads to realizing later that it's too small for the group, or too heavy for the hike. Personally, before any cooking-focused trip, I settle the first two — who's coming and how we're getting there — before looking at any products. Leave those vague and you end up with a fire grill that doesn't match the situation.

Start with group size. Solo → lightweight solo designs, 2 people → solo-to-duo models, 3 or more → family-oriented. Once cooking gear comes out, the size of the fire bed and cooking surface matter more as headcount increases. For solo use, the Uniflame Maki Grill Solo and TOKYO CRAFTS Macrite 2 are natural starting points. For family use, the Coleman FireDisc's fast setup and familiar feel tends to suit a group better.

Transport next. Hiking or motorcycle → weight and thinness first; car → stability and easy setup. For walking or riding, whether the fire grill adds bulk to the load is felt physically. The Macrite 2 at roughly 1,120 g is about a 1-liter water bottle equivalent — realistic for shorter approaches. For even more aggressive weight reduction on foot, sub-500 g designs enter the picture. Car camping removes this constraint — the heavier, wider, simpler-to-set-up model usually produces more satisfaction on arrival.

Purpose splits cleanly on cooking vs. flame aesthetics. Planning to grill or use pots? Check grate stability and load capacity. Focused on flame appearance and low smoke? Secondary combustion types enter the picture — with the caveat that they add weight, which creates friction for hiking plans. The more seriously you cook, the more "does the pot feel secure?" outweighs "does the flame look beautiful?"

Firewood length often gets missed. Standard commercial firewood is 30–40 cm — if you want to use it unmodified, a fire bed with room to spare is the comfortable choice. Compact and ultralight designs often assume you'll be splitting or shortening the wood, which adds a prep step. Wanting to go directly from market firewood to fire is a legitimate priority, and recognizing it upfront simplifies the comparison significantly.

For setup effort, the choice is fold-out for immediate use, assembly for flat storage. Arriving by car and wanting fire quickly → fold-out. Hiking or motorcycling and optimizing pack layout → thin assembly type. The FireDisc's fold-out setup speed is its signature appeal; the Macrite 2's flat-pack satisfaction is different in kind. Rather than comparing specs, imagining the setup and breakdown sequence before committing tends to produce the clearest answer.

Narrowing to two types opens up anticipating where the friction will be before it happens — processing firewood, carrying the unit, pot placement. When you can name the specific trade-off in advance, "this isn't what I expected" becomes much rarer. People prioritizing flat storage will benefit from comparing compact fold-out and assembly options together to further sharpen their picture.

Pre-Purchase Checklist

Right before buying, checking four specific points is more useful than expanding the candidate list. A fire grill doesn't work alone, so getting the surrounding gear sorted at the same time significantly improves the first-use experience. Getting those details settled in advance means arriving at the site without the "what did I forget?" feeling.

Work through these in order:

  1. Write down your group size and transport method in one line.

"Solo, hiking" or "family, car" — just that single line makes clear whether lightweight solo, secondary combustion, or family-oriented is the right direction.

  1. Decide whether you'll use firewood as-is or split it down.

If you want standard commercial firewood to go in without modification, prioritize fire bed width. If you're fine with splitting, compact and ultralight options open up.

  1. Choose cooking or aesthetics as your primary goal.

Grilling, pots, and boiling water → stability and load capacity first. Drawn to flame appearance and low smoke → secondary combustion delivers higher satisfaction.

  1. Source the supporting gear at the same time.

Fire grill mat, heat-resistant gloves, windscreen, and extinguishing tools are best purchased with the fire grill, not after. The mat in particular is easy to forget until you're on-site and need it.
